Introduction: The horticultural course has for its object a method of instruction and practice, as will enable the student to become acquainted with the general principles of plant culture and the application of these principles. The work is planned to give them such knowledge a will help to increase the comforts, beauties and profits of life on the farms. This course has to deal with the principles of Horticulture, Vegetable Gardening, Advanced Horticulture, Floriculture, Industrial Horticulture and several electives. In view of the fact that we have one of largest agricultural institutions in the United States, if not the world, and perhaps soon the best and most widely known of any of its kind, we are in very great need of a new horticultural building with the necessary greenhouses so have decided to write upon “Studies for a Horticultural Building” as my thesis.
